Baba Ramdev: Babri Case is not a matter of Land but Conscience
  • Baba Ramdev recently spoke at World Peace and Harmony Conclave
  • The Patanjali founder called the Babri Case a matter of Conscience and not land
  • Shia cleric Maulana Kalbe Sadiq also spoke at the event

August 14, 2017: Yoga guru and Patanjali founder Baba Ramdev spoke at the World Peace and Harmony Conclave on Sunday.

On the topic of the Babri dispute, Baba Ramdev sided with Maulana Kalbe Sadiq, a Shia cleric, that peace is the only way the matter needs to be resolved. The Shia cleric also spoke at the event.

Baba Ramdev said to the audience, "This is not a matter of land or Ramjanmabhoomi and Masjid. This is a matter of conscience." Maulana Kalbe Sadiq also promoted peace as a solution to the Babri dispute. He further said that if the Supreme court verdict is in favor of the temple, then Muslims should give up their claim on the disputed land, mentioned PTI report.

Further, the cleric expressed full faith in the proceedings of the Supreme Court. ANI reports that the Maulana also said, "If Babri Masjid verdict is not in favor of Muslims, then they should peacefully accept it."

He also said that giving away one thing that is close sends thousands in return, a remark which has received a lot of criticism.

On Friday, the Supreme Court began the cross-hearing in the Babri case. Maulana's comments imply that Shia Waqf Board accepts having a mosque built at a distance from the disputed land.
